The Galileo Open Air Cinema returns with blockbuster lineup across Cape wine estates
Whether it’s date night or a fun evening with friends and family, the Galileo Open-Air Cinema has it all.

The ever-popular Galileo Open-Air Cinema returns to Cape Town’s starry skies from 15 October 2025 to 16 May 2026, bringing old classics back to the big screen in a picnic-style atmosphere.

The Galileo’s 14th season this summer brings exciting new concepts, including live sport screenings, dog-friendly shows, themed nights, exclusive Royale experiences and spectacular new venues alongside all the fan favourites that make Galileo great.

What to expect this season

People looking for things to do in the Western Cape need look no further than The Galileo. It can whisk you away to stunning locations, with screenings hosted at the picturesque Kirstenbosch Gardens, while selected Fridays will light Central Park in Century City up as well as Battery Park at the V&A Waterfront. Saturdays are all about exploring the Cape Winelands, including Stellenbosch, Paarl, Franschhoek, Wellington, Somerset West and more. Visit spectacular wine and farm estates such as Lourensford, Blaauwklippen, Nederburg, Leopard’s Leap and Allée Bleue, to name a few.

Guests can expect classic and contemporary movies that bring back cherished memories from childhood or create new ones. From heart-warming family classics to tear-jerking rom-coms, toe-tapping musicals, Bollywood, iconic cult classics, suspenseful thrillers and golden oldies, The Galileo Open Air Cinema offers the ultimate setting for an enchanting evening with friends, romantic date nights, birthday celebrations, family gatherings or even “end-of-year” corporate parties.

Themed nights such as Halloween, Christmas, Valentine’s Day and Easter bring extra magic, as décor, activities, entertainment, and fun games and competitions collide. A great day out for the whole family, the Special Shows are not to be missed.

Support the Boks

A brand-new concept for The Galileo is the LIVE experience, where you can back the Bokke and watch-along as the Springboks clash in upcoming test match. Enjoy lawn games, sizzling braai favourites, giveaways and the ultimate outdoor rugby vibe. Catch SA v Argentina on 27 Sept and SA v Ireland on 22 Nov 2025. Come early, bring the family; it’s game-day magic!

The Royale treatment

Elevate your evening with the intimate and exclusive Galileo Royale experience; no picnic packing required. Your ticket grants you a welcome drink, a sumptuous canapé and a gourmet main course, thoughtfully curated for the ultimate cinematic indulgence.

An Inclusive Experience

As a family-friendly event, The Galileo prides itself on giving you bang for your buck. From birthday specials to pensioner and student discounts, plus elevated VIP ticket options that include a cheeky bag of Chuckles® malted puffs in milk chocolate and other upgrades, The Galileo is designed to delight every kind of moviegoer. Pack your own picnic or enjoy delicious eats from trusted vendors offering everything from burgers and pizza to wraps, nachos and sweet treats, with vegetarian, vegan and Halaal options available.
